casino-prg-880x586.pngRecord and development:
Internet poker appeared within the late 1990s because of developments in technology as well as the net. The initial online poker room, globe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ic neighborhood. But was at the first 2000s that online poker practiced exponential growth, mostly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Features of Online Poker:
Online poker provides a few advantages over conventional br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it offers a larger selection of game options, including numerous poker alternatives and stakes, catering on tastes and spending plans of kinds of players. Additionally, on-line poker rooms tend to be open 24/7, getting rid of the constraints of physical casino operating hours. Additionally, on the web systems frequently provide attractive bonuses, commitment programs, and power to play multiple tables simultaneously, boosting the entire video gaming knowledge.
